Jan 5, 2023 · The Function Of The Lower Control Arm Bushing. The control arm bushing acts as a bridge between the vehicle frame and its suspension. There are 2 kinds of control arms: the lower control arm and the upper control arm. These bushings allow the control arms to move up and down. The opposite end of the control arm is attached to a steel spindle. The spindle is what the front wheel is bolted to. On non-strut equipped vehicles, the spindle is attached to both the upper and lower control arms with a ball joint. They do wear out and should be checked every 30,000 miles. You will need to remove the control arm from the vehicle to replace the bushings. You will also need a hydraulic press to press out and press in the new bushings.

The front control arm on the Z4 chassis has three common areas of trouble: The ball joint that connects to the steering knuckle, the ball joint that attaches to the subframe and the control arm bushing. Bushing failure can cause a number of ride quality problems. You may have a shudder when braking or a clunk when you hit a bump.

In most control arms, the two lower parts of the “A” are attached to the frame via control arm bushings, which are rubber pivot-points. The top of the “A” is attached to the steering knuckle by way of a ball joint. In older vehicles, this ball joint is serviceable on its own, without the need to remove or replace the control arm.
